| Description | In functional magnetic resonance imaging (fMRI) detection of activation is often realized using massively univariate statistical methods. The measured signal is modeled using convolution of stimulus time-course and hemodynamic response function (HRF). For accurate fitting the data to the model it is necessary to know both HRF and stimulus time-course. The aim of this work is to find how much the results are depended on inaccurate knowledge of stimulus time-course. |
